         <description><![CDATA[<div><strong>Brevity</strong>. Flash fiction compresses an entire story into the space of a few paragraphs. <br><br><strong>A complete plot</strong>. A flash fiction story is indeed a story, with a beginning, middle, and end. <br><br><strong>Surprise</strong>. Great flash fiction often incorporates surprise, usually in the form of a twist ending or an unexpected last line.</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>Friday, 5:45 p.m. That was it, I knew. The girl I had been stalking for over a month had finally agreed to go out with me. A month is a long time. I usually don't wait that long, but there was something special about this girl. By the time I had arrived, she was already waiting for me. In a red dress. She was looking beautiful, elegant. I knew I had waited too long. Whatever had to be done, it had to be today. We met. Our eyes met. Even though it was not the first time, I was still nervous. I made sure no one was following us, no one was around. We walked on a path predetermined by me for some time.  Then I paused and looked in her eyes. She smiled her beautiful smile, and closed her eyes, waiting to be kissed. But she wouldn't have guessed what was coming to her. No one could have. That day, standing there, she faced the horror of her life. Literally. It was over before she knew it. The dagger cut through her throat like knife through butter. Even though I was cautious, drops of <strong><em>blood</em></strong> made it on my shirt. Drops of her blood. I hated it. Luckily, I had brought spare clothes. <br> It was another week until her body would be found, I made sure of that. Till then, I had already found my next victim. <br><br><br>- Tejas Bobe<br>Prompt: Blood</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>It came out of nowhere. A thing, tall as nothing I've ever seen before, pushed me so hard, I went right under the ground. I know there's no way out now. I am stuck here forever. Atleast I can still peep out and see all that goes on above the ground. All I could hear for a minute was shouting. Looking out I saw two enormous creatures dancing and congratulating each other for god knows what. I heard one of them speaking: "We've just planted the flag and it's probably the proudest moment in the history of America". I wondered if that's what might have pushed me inside. The other guy spoke "So how does it feel Neil, to be the first man to step on moon?" Now I ain't never heard this kind of words before, but I've learned to use my little brain. Maybe the guy's name was Neil, and moon is what they called the place where I live. "Unless there's some life here, said neil, "I might as well be the first living being to step here!" "We'll know that soon enough Neil, it’s just the beginning" said the other guy.  Oh and yes, ofcourse it was just the beginning. After a decade or two, men kept popping up and invading my planet like it was their own. And very soon, my home really did become theirs. I was the only life left on moon after the great extinction 50 centuries ago. I learnt humans call creatures like me 'Micro-organisms'. Their proud flag stood right above me ever after. Around us became a museum. The quest for the search of life continued. I saw them search every place on the moon. Only me and the flag knew, Not every place.<br>                           - Nishant Kadam<br><br>Prompt: Moon</div>]]></description>
